如何撰写完美的测试bug描述模板?5个步骤让你成为测试高手
在软件开发过程中,准确描述和报告测试bug是确保产品质量的关键环节。一个优秀的测试bug描述模板不仅能够帮助开发团队快速定位和解决问题,还能提高整个开发流程的效率。本文将为您详细介绍如何撰写一个完美的测试bug描述模板,通过5个简单步骤,让您成为测试领域的佼佼者。
步骤一:明确bug的基本信息
在撰写测试bug描述模板时,首要任务是明确bug的基本信息。这包括以下几个关键要素:
1. Bug标题:简洁明了地概括bug的核心问题,使用动词开头,如”无法登录”、”页面加载缓慢”等。
2. 严重程度:标明bug的严重等级,通常分为致命、严重、一般和轻微四个级别。
3. 优先级:根据bug对系统功能的影响程度和修复紧急性来确定。
4. 发现时间:记录bug被发现的具体日期和时间。
5. 测试环境:详细描述发现bug时的软硬件环境,包括操作系统、浏览器版本、设备型号等。
步骤二:详细描述bug重现步骤
准确描述bug的重现步骤是测试bug描述模板中最关键的部分。这不仅能帮助开发人员快速定位问题,还能确保bug的可重现性。以下是描述重现步骤的要点:
1. 使用numbered list列出步骤,每个步骤应该清晰、简洁。
2. 从用户登录开始,详细记录每一个操作,包括点击、输入等行为。
3. 提供具体的测试数据,如账号信息、输入值等。
4. 如果涉及特定的操作时序,请明确指出。
5. 避免使用模糊的描述,如”点击某个按钮”,应该明确指出按钮的名称或位置。

步骤三:清晰阐述实际结果与预期结果
在测试bug描述模板中,明确区分实际结果和预期结果是非常重要的。这有助于开发人员理解问题的本质,并快速制定解决方案。以下是如何有效描述实际结果和预期结果:
实际结果:
1. 详细描述执行上述步骤后观察到的实际情况。
2. 如果有错误提示,请完整复制错误信息。
3. 如果是UI问题,可以提供截图或录屏。
预期结果:
1. 明确说明系统应该展现的正确行为。
2. 参考产品需求文档或用户手册,确保预期结果的准确性。
3. 避免使用主观或模糊的描述,力求客观和具体。
步骤四:提供额外的辅助信息
一个完善的测试bug描述模板还应包含一些辅助信息,这些信息可以帮助开发团队更全面地了解bug的背景和影响。以下是一些值得添加的辅助信息:
1. 相关的日志文件:如果可能,提供系统日志或应用程序日志的相关部分。
2. 截图或视频:对于UI问题或复杂的操作流程,视觉资料能大大提高理解效率。
3. 相关代码片段:如果你能定位到可能出问题的代码区域,可以提供相关的代码片段。
4. 影响范围:说明这个bug可能影响的其他功能模块或用户群体。
5. 临时解决方案:如果发现了临时的规避方法,也可以在描述中提及。
步骤五:使用专业工具提高效率
在实际工作中,使用专业的测试管理工具可以大大提高bug报告的效率和质量。这里推荐使用ONES 研发管理平台,它提供了强大的测试管理功能,能够帮助您更好地组织和管理测试bug描述模板。ONES的优势包括:
1. 标准化的bug报告模板,确保信息的完整性和一致性。
2. 自动化的bug分类和优先级分配,提高团队响应速度。
3. 强大的协作功能,方便测试人员与开发人员进行实时沟通。
4. 丰富的数据分析功能,帮助团队识别和解决系统性问题。
5. 与其他开发工具的无缝集成,打造完整的DevOps流程。
通过使用ONES,您可以更加高效地管理测试bug,提高整个团队的工作效率。
总结来说,撰写一个完美的测试bug描述模板需要注意以上五个关键步骤。通过明确bug基本信息、详细描述重现步骤、清晰阐述实际和预期结果、提供额外辅助信息,以及使用专业工具如ONES研发管理平台,您可以显著提高bug报告的质量和效率。记住,一个好的测试bug描述模板不仅能帮助开发团队快速定位和解决问题,还能提高整个软件开发过程的质量。通过不断实践和改进,您一定能成为测试领域的专家,为产品质量保驾护航。
